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61486 360319 7135
524 965899
524 965899
8015490 7984725 5791779 91 140
All about undefined
Interested in learning more?
524 965899
8015490 7984725 5791779 91 140
See more
0438975 9335294266
41813 873650420 48
See more
24474606917 76768911188 739078
7978140 269828 488 62365
See more